From the icy waters above the North Cape to the southern reaches below Cape Town, the Second World War was fought on every ocean and across countless seas. Join acclaimed historian James Holland and Head of the Naval Historical Branch, Stephen Prince as they explore the vast and complex story of the maritime war. This was a conflict unlike any other, involving millions of people and more nationalities than any other theatre of war. In this morning session, the speakers will introduce the key dynamics, pivotal battles, and human stories behind the global naval struggle that shaped the outcome of the war and the course of the twentieth century.
